Pharmacies in San Sebastian, Spain
In San Sebastian, pharmacies are known as “farmacias.” They are easily identifiable by a green cross sign, often illuminated and displayed prominently outside the store. These establishments are generally well-distributed throughout the city, ensuring convenient access for residents and visitors. Pharmacies in San Sebastian offer a range of pharmaceutical products including prescription medications, health and wellness products, and over-the-counter medicines. Most pharmacists are trained to provide professional advice and guidance on health-related issues.
Antibiotics Policy in Spain
In Spain, pharmacists cannot sell antibiotics over the counter. Antibiotics are strictly regulated and can only be dispensed with a valid prescription from a licensed medical practitioner. This policy is in place to combat antibiotic resistance and ensure that antibiotics are used appropriately and only when necessary. Pharmacies adhere to these regulations to promote responsible use of antibiotics and protect public health.
Emergency Contact Information for San Sebastián
In case of an emergency in San Sebastián, you should dial 112. This is the universal emergency number for all European Union countries, including Spain. It connects you to local emergency services such as police, fire brigade, and ambulance services. The operators can assist you in multiple languages and will dispatch the appropriate emergency service based on the situation.
It is important to use this number responsibly as it is intended for life-threatening situations. Misuse can delay help for those who genuinely need it.
